Greetings Folks, 

Rough last weekend at camp to close out a rough season that saw little sign and less deer - The snow showed that I had some deer on the property, but I couldn't cut a fresh track to save my life until late Friday afternoon when I jumped a nice buck out of his bed when my coughing caused me to leave my stand early and do a slow hunt back to camp.  Saturday was much the same with no fresh tracks or sign. 

Sunday morning I met with the logger who will be cutting the property this winter - Within 15 minutes of leaving camp to walk the property we had deer jumping around us.  As we neared the stand I had sat in the night before we cut 2 fresh buck tracks that were apparently traveling together (or perhaps following the same doe at different times).  We stopped about 100 yards short of camp to discuss a stand of maple trees (I didn't want him to take them all), when he says "holy sh.. look at that" - I look over to our left in the direction he was staring only to find a big wide 8-pointer, not 20 yards away, standing broadside and staring at us.  If we hadn't stopped, I'm sure he would have let us walk right by. 

Oh well, such is life right..... 

Good luck to those who will be hunting the black powder season.
